Carter Scores 3 Goals In Kings' 4-2 Win Over Ducks

ANAHEIM, Calif. (CBSLA.com/AP) — Jeff Carter scored three goals, including the go-ahead tally late in the second period of the Los Angeles Kings' 4-2 preseason victory against the Anaheim Ducks on Sunday night.

Defenseman Robyn Regehr also scored for the defending Stanley Cup champion Kings, and Martin Jones made 33 saves. Los Angeles thwarted a pair of 5-on-3 power plays -- one that lasted 1:26 in the second period and a 48-second advantage in the third.

Emerson Etem and defenseman Sami Vatanen scored for the Ducks. Frederik Andersen stopped 24 shots. The Kings completed a home-and-home preseason sweep of the Ducks.

Anaheim tied it 2-2 with 2:43 left in the second when Etem converted a rebound, but the Kings regained the lead 1:14 later on Carter's second goal.

He completed the hat trick 3:02 into the third.

Carter scored 27 goals in 2013-14, adding 23 assists.
